Bushbuckridge local municipality is the gateway to the world renowed Kruger National Park. Bushbuckridge covers an almost 36km radious with a population of about one million residence, with migratory labour system playing a dominant part of large groups of men who in the south african mines. The municipality is a combination of two homeland districts namely Mapulaneng (Lebowa Government) and Mhala (Gazankulu Government) 

POPULATION >>

 

The local municipality mainly consists of the mapulane Tribe predominately found along the drankesburg mountain: the Tsonga or Shangaan tribes are found mostly in the eastern part and northern part of Bushbuckridge. The Swati Tribe is in the southern part of Bushbuckridge. These  tribes boast amongst themselves 10 traditional authorities and each with a chief known as Kgoshi

CULTURE>

 

the tribes in the area all practise their own cultural activities amongst themselves passing these activities from one genration to the next. Cultural activities include but are not limited to Muchongolo, Dinaka, Magagse, Xipenda-Penda, Mthimba, Xibaqa and Makwaya which is practised by Mozambicians who have settled in the eastern part of Bushbuckridge at Welverdiend and Hlavukani from 1975
